CVE-2025-60713
HIGHCVSS 7.8/10EPSS 0.38%
Last modified
CVE-2025-60713 is a high-severity vulnerability rated 7.8/10 on the CVSS scale. Untrusted pointer dereference in Windows Routing and Remote Access Service (RRAS) allows an authorized attacker to elevate privileges locally.. EPSS estimates a 0.38%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
Untrusted pointer dereference in Windows Routing and Remote Access Service (RRAS) allows an authorized attacker to elevate privileges locally.
Metrics
C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
Weakness Enumeration
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2016 | < 10.0.14393.8594 |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2019 | < 10.0.17763.8027 |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2022 | < 10.0.20348.4346 |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2022 23h2 | < 10.0.25398.1965 |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2025 | < 10.0.26100.7092 |
